Over the past decade, mobile gaming has undergone a remarkable transformation driven by technological advances, changing user expectations, and market dynamics. Central to this evolution is the size of applications — a factor that influences not only game design but also accessibility and user engagement. To understand how app size impacts modern gaming, it is instructive to examine the interplay between hardware capabilities, development strategies, and innovative technologies. For example, the obtain egyptian enigma app exemplifies how contemporary developers leverage advanced frameworks to deliver rich experiences without overwhelming device storage.
Table of Contents
- Introduction: The Significance of App Size Evolution in Mobile Gaming
- Historical Perspective: From Early Mobile Games to Monument Valley
- Technological Drivers of App Size Changes
- Impact of App Size on User Engagement and Accessibility
- Modern Techniques for Managing App Size
- The Role of Beta Testing and Feedback in App Size Optimization
- Future Trends: Anticipating the Evolution of App Sizes
- Conclusion: Balancing Artistry, Functionality, and Size in App Development
1. Introduction: The Significance of App Size Evolution in Mobile Gaming
The growth of mobile gaming has been fueled by rapid technological innovations, which have expanded what is possible within the constraints of mobile devices. The size of an application is a key metric that reflects these technological and creative advances. As games become more visually stunning and narratively complex, their size tends to increase, impacting downloadability, storage requirements, and user experience.
For instance, visual and design complexity in titles like Monument Valley demonstrates how sophisticated aesthetics can be achieved within a relatively modest app size. This balance between richness and efficiency is central to modern game development, especially considering diverse user environments where bandwidth and storage are limited.
2. Historical Perspective: From Early Mobile Games to Monument Valley
In the initial days of mobile gaming, hardware limitations such as minimal storage space, low processing power, and limited graphical capabilities dictated small app sizes. Early titles often had to rely on simple graphics and minimal story content, with app sizes rarely exceeding a few megabytes.
As hardware improved, developers could incorporate higher fidelity graphics, more detailed animations, and richer storytelling, which naturally led to larger app sizes. A prime example is the original Monument Valley, which, despite its visual intricacy, maintained a modest size of approximately 300 MB. This was achieved through efficient asset management and clever design choices, setting a benchmark for balancing aesthetic appeal with size constraints.
| App Title | Approximate Size (MB) | Key Feature |
|---|---|---|
| Original Monument Valley | 300 | Stylized visuals with optimized assets |
| Other early mobile puzzle games | < 50 | Minimalist design, limited assets |
3. Technological Drivers of App Size Changes
Several technological advancements have significantly influenced app size evolution:
- Device Storage and Processing Power: As smartphones and tablets increased in capacity, developers gained more freedom to include richer content, leading to larger apps. Modern devices often sport several hundred gigabytes of storage, diminishing the impact of size constraints.
- Compression Algorithms and Asset Optimization: Advanced compression techniques allow developers to store high-quality assets efficiently. For example, texture compression formats like ASTC and ETC2 enable detailed visuals at reduced sizes.
- Frameworks and Bundles: Technologies such as ARKit for augmented reality or app bundles in iOS facilitate dynamic content loading, enabling developers to deliver complex experiences without bloating the initial download size.
For instance, the incorporation of AR frameworks allows AR applications to load assets dynamically from cloud servers, reducing the initial app size while maintaining rich interactive experiences.
4. Impact of App Size on User Engagement and Accessibility
Large app sizes can pose barriers to user acquisition, especially in regions with limited internet bandwidth or older devices with restricted storage. Users may hesitate to download or update large games, leading to reduced engagement.
Developers employ strategies such as content segmentation, progressive loading, and cloud integration to ensure that users access rich content without the need for massive downloads. For example, many popular puzzle games on Google Play Store optimize their app sizes by offloading high-resolution assets and using in-app downloads for additional content.
The size of an app directly influences its visibility and download rates. Larger apps tend to rank lower in app store searches and may be bypassed by users with limited storage or slow internet connections. Therefore, balancing visual richness with size constraints is critical for market success.
5. Modern Techniques for Managing App Size
Contemporary development approaches focus on minimizing app size while maximizing user experience:
- Modular Architecture: Dividing apps into modules or feature packs that load dynamically reduces initial download size. Users can access additional content as needed.
- Cloud Services and Streaming: Leveraging cloud storage for assets enables real-time streaming of high-quality media, alleviating the need to embed large files directly within the app.
- AR Frameworks and Real-Time Asset Management: Tools like ARKit facilitate AR experiences with minimal onboard assets by offloading processing to the cloud or device hardware optimized for AR.
For example, applications integrating ARKit can dynamically load 3D models and environmental data, enriching the user experience without substantially increasing app size—a concept exemplified by modern AR games and educational tools.
6. The Role of Beta Testing and Feedback in App Size Optimization
Platforms like TestFlight and Google Play Console enable developers to gather user feedback on app performance and size-related issues. Such iterative testing helps identify assets or features that can be optimized or deferred.
Many successful mobile games undergo multiple updates, refining their assets and codebase to reduce size while maintaining quality. This process ensures that the final product is accessible to a broader audience, balancing aesthetics with performance.
“User feedback drives the refinement of app size, ensuring that games remain engaging yet accessible across diverse devices and network conditions.”
7. Future Trends: Anticipating the Evolution of App Sizes
Emerging technologies promise to diminish the importance of app size in the near future:
- 5G and Edge Computing: Faster networks enable seamless streaming of high-fidelity assets, reducing the need for large downloads upfront.
- Asset Streaming and Real-Time Rendering: Techniques like cloud-based rendering and asset streaming allow complex visuals to be delivered on-demand, making hefty app sizes less critical.
- AI-Driven Asset Management: AI can optimize assets dynamically, adjusting quality based on device capabilities and network conditions.
For visually rich games similar to Monument Valley or advanced AR applications, these developments could facilitate even more immersive experiences without the traditional size limitations.
8. Conclusion: Balancing Artistry, Functionality, and Size in App Development
The evolution of app sizes reflects a continuous balancing act between delivering captivating visuals and storytelling, and ensuring accessibility and performance. Developers face the ongoing challenge of innovating within size constraints, leveraging technological advancements and user feedback to optimize their products.
Titles like Monument Valley serve as benchmarks for how elegant design and technical efficiency can coexist. Modern frameworks and cloud-based solutions exemplify how developers today can push creative boundaries while maintaining manageable app sizes, ultimately enriching the user experience across diverse devices and regions.
As technology progresses, the importance of app size may diminish, but the core principles of efficient design and thoughtful optimization will remain essential for the future of engaging, accessible mobile gaming.